The history of Villa Emo Capodilista
The villa, a masterpiece of late-Renaissance architecture, from the moment of its construction is
always belonged to the same noble family.
The construction work of Villa Emo Capodilista began in 1568, commissioned by Gabriele Capodilista and on a project by Dario Varotari (Verona 1539 - Padua 1596), architect and painter, student of the Veronese.
The square plan is reproduced in the distribution of the interiors: there are in fact four rooms on the ground floor and four on the first floor, connected by a monumental staircase four flights with a Greek cross.
In addition to the Varotari, they must also be the Mannerist frescoes some rooms and the loggia on the ground floor, with mythological scenes linked to the family's history.
The frescoes of the upper loggia are attributed instead to Antonio Vassalicchi, better known as theAliense (Milos, Greece 1556 - Venice 1629). The grotesque were made by Eliodoro Forbicini (Verona around 1533 -?), While the statues that surround the villa are attributable to the Bonazza family of talented Venetian sculptors who moved to Padua at the end of the seventeenth century.
